Veteran actress Helen Gamboa has broken her usual silence, speaking out with unmistakable emotion after Anjo Yllana’s recent remarks, which many interpreted as critical of her husband, Tito Sotto. Her response has reignited conversations about respect, loyalty, and the delicate line between public commentary and personal attack.

The Conflict Unfolds

Helen Gamboa and Tito Sotto have long been celebrated for their decades-spanning partnership in both showbiz and public life. Their stability contrasts with the often unpredictable nature of the entertainment industry, making any controversy surrounding them particularly notable.

The tension began when Anjo Yllana, a former co-host on Eat Bulaga, made comments that some perceived as criticisms of Tito Sotto’s leadership and character. Though framed as personal opinions, Yllana’s words quickly circulated online, prompting reactions across the entertainment community.

Anjo Yllana’s Remarks

Yllana’s statements, shared in interviews and social media posts, discussed behind-the-scenes tensions and past co-host dynamics. While he didn’t directly name Tito Sotto, the public linked his words to the veteran entertainer and politician.

The comments, blending frustration with reflection, sparked widespread speculation about their intent. Media outlets amplified the remarks, turning a personal reflection into a national conversation.

Helen Gamboa Responds

Known for her elegance and composure, Gamboa surprised many with a heartfelt statement expressing her disappointment. She criticized what she saw as “a lack of gratitude and respect from those once considered family.”

Fans and colleagues praised her measured yet firm approach, noting how she balanced emotion with restraint—a difficult feat in the midst of heated public debates.

Tito Sotto’s Measured Response

In contrast, Tito Sotto maintained calm professionalism. He acknowledged the controversy briefly, emphasizing a focus on more significant matters and choosing not to escalate the situation.
